October 25, 2024 – On Thursday, October 24th, the NLCB Steelpan Buccaneers of Tobago embarked on a cultural mission to introduce Trinidad and Tobago’s national instrument, the steelpan, to Colombia. The band is scheduled to participate in a workshop, cultural exchange, and a performance at Columbia’s Green Moon Festival.
This opportunity stemmed from a travel documentary filmed in Tobago in October 2022 by the Teleislas Channel, which sought to showcase the cultural similarities across the Caribbean. The Buccaneers’ exceptional performance during the filming afforded them the chance to introduce the steelpan to San Andrés, Colombia. As part of this cultural exchange, two individuals from Colombia will have the opportunity to visit Trinidad and Tobago in 2025 to experience the Panorama steelpan competition.
